CVE-2021-24276
The Contact Form by Supsystic WordPress plugin before 1.7.15 did not sanitise the tab parameter of its options page before outputting it in an attribute, leading to a reflected Cross-Site Scripting issue

CVE-2024-48042
Improper Neutralization of Special Elements Used in a Template Engine vulnerability in Supsystic Contact Form by Supsystic allows Command Injection.This issue affects Contact Form by Supsystic: from n/a through 1.7.28.
